When you see a business has the "We're Good to Go” industry standard for tourism and hospitality businesses, you know that they are committed to operating safely so you can enjoy a visit with total confidence.
That includes social distancing, following the recommended cleaning processes, and agreeing to undergo spot checks.
Developed with the national tourism bodies of England, Scotland and Wales, the standard provides peace of mind to visitors as they explore Northern Ireland.
Once a business shows that they meet all the recommended safety guidelines, then they can display the “We’re Good to Go” safety mark on their premises and in their communications.
Participants in the scheme across the UK can be found on a map showcasing all tourism and hospitality businesses which have the mark, so consumers can plan their trip with confidence. You can view the map here.
